In today's modern world, where space is often at a premium, tall dressers in wood have emerged as a practical and stylish solution to the ever-present storage dilemma. These vertical marvels not only provide ample space for your wardrobe but also elevate the aesthetic appeal of your bedroom with their natural warmth and timeless elegance.
1. Ample Storage Capacity:
Tall dressers are designed to maximize storage space, featuring multiple drawers of varying sizes to accommodate various items. They can effortlessly house folded clothes, linens, accessories, and other belongings, keeping your bedroom organized and clutter-free.
2. Space Optimization:
Standing tall and narrow, tall dressers utilize vertical space effectively, making them ideal for smaller bedrooms or rooms with limited floor space. They can fit into tight corners or narrow spaces, freeing up valuable floor area for other furniture or movement.
3. Aesthetic Enhancement:
Crafted from natural wood, tall dressers add a touch of warmth and beauty to any bedroom. Their rich textures and elegant finishes complement both traditional and contemporary décor styles, enhancing the overall ambiance of the room.
1. Size and Dimensions:
Consider the dimensions of your bedroom and the available space for the dresser. Measure the height, width, and depth, ensuring that the dresser fits comfortably without overcrowding the room.
2. Style and Design:
Choose a dresser that complements your bedroom décor and personal preferences. From rustic to modern, there are a wide range of designs and finishes available to match any taste.
3. Material and Construction:
For durability and longevity, opt for a dresser made from high-quality wood such as oak, mahogany, or pine. Solid wood construction ensures sturdiness and can withstand heavy loads.
4. Drawer Features:
Consider the number, size, and functionality of the drawers. Some dressers feature full-extension drawers for easy access, while others have soft-close mechanisms for quiet operation.
1. Organize Using Drawer Dividers:
Divide drawers into compartments using drawer dividers to keep small items organized and prevent clutter.
2. Utilize Drawer Organizers:
Keep socks, underwear, and other smaller items sorted with drawer organizers. These can help you find what you need quickly and easily.
3. Roll Instead of Fold:
Rolling clothes instead of folding them can save space and prevent wrinkles.
4. Utilize Vertical Space:
Maximize storage by using drawer stackers or shelves inside drawers to create additional storage layers.
1. Overcrowding the Dresser:
Avoid overloading the dresser with excessive weight. This can strain the drawers and compromise their functionality.
2. Ignoring Drawer Alignment:
Ensure that the drawers are properly aligned and slide smoothly. Misaligned drawers can lead to frustration and damage to the dresser.
3. Overlooking Soft-Close Features:
Soft-close mechanisms prevent drawers from slamming shut, reducing noise and potential damage. Consider investing in a dresser with this feature for a more user-friendly experience.
1. Gather Tools and Materials:
Assemble the necessary tools, including a screwdriver, hammer, and level. Ensure you have all the required hardware, such as screws, bolts, and drawer slides.
2. Prepare the Parts:
Unpack all the dresser parts and lay them out in order. Identify the front, back, sides, and drawers.
3. Assemble the Frame:
Start by attaching the side panels to the front and back panels using screws. Use a level to ensure the frame is level and square.
4. Install the Drawer Slides:
Mount the drawer slides to the sides of the dresser and the drawers. Ensure they are properly aligned and secure.
5. Insert the Drawers:
Slide the drawers into place, making sure they operate smoothly and are aligned with the front of the dresser.
6. Attach the Hardware:
Install drawer pulls, knobs, or handles to complete the assembly.
